CRONADUN NOTES

/■llnr m«rn X Mr. Tom Hooker, of the Railway Department, Christchurch, is at present on holiday here as the guest of his sister, Mrs. M. L. O’Malley. Aliss L McAlahon returned on Saturday evening after a holiday visit to Christchurch and the south. Air. T.en McMahon, who for some time past has been engaged in work at Lewis Pass, has secured a position on the stall of the Public AVorks Department at Weheka. Miss C. O’Malley of AVellingtnn. who lias been spending her holidays with hei parents has left on return. On Wednesday last Airs. Gallagher was met by the ladies of Cronadun and made the recipient of a handsome dressing gown before her departure toi Auckland. Mrs. O'Regan, in making the presentation, expressed regret at Airs. Gallagher’s departure, and wished her all happiness in her new home. After a daintv afternoon tea the suiting of “For She’s a Jolly Good Fellow” brought the function to a close. In brilliant sunshine, the Ikamatua Rugby team was defeated at Cronadun on Sunday bv 22 points to 3. For Cronadun'O’Regan (2), Hooker, Brydon Brazil and Liudbom scored tries, while J. O’Malley potted a splendid field o-oal. B. O’Mallev scored Ikamatua’s° only try. Mr. P. McCormack was referee.
